Outline of Final Research Achievements |
We performed Genome-wide analysis of epigenetics in the sialadenitis from Sjogren's syndrome. The hypermethylations of E-cadherin and β-catenin; epithelium adhesion connection genes and MGMT; DNA repair enzyme gene were analyzed. The hypermethylation of E-cadherin, β-catenin and MGMT may be involved in the pathogenesis of Sjogren's syndrome. The hypermethylations of these genes may be therapeutic target for Sjogren's syndrome.
